What is Tekla Model Sharing?
Model Sharing is a Tekla Structures feature that allows multiple users to work on the same model simultaneously – but without being online all the time. Unlike traditional file sharing or server-based workflows, Tekla Model Sharing enables team members to work offline, then sync only the changes, saving both time and bandwidth.
